Habitat
StreamsRiversClear lakes
Range

Clear Ozark streams. Boulders, bedrock ledges, undercut banks.

Diet

Crawfish, hellgrammites, small minnows, insects.

Fun fact
Rock bass eyes flash bright red in the right light — the local nickname 'goggle-eye' is more accurate than scientific.
